Mearsheimer Warns War on Iran Will Outsize Iraq Disaster
Published by WarSignal Editorial · Last updated
In a recent interview, American political scientist John Mearsheimer cautioned that a potential conflict with Iran would eclipse the United States’ experience in Iraq.
Mearsheimer, speaking to Iranian media, described the prospect of war with Iran as a “colossal mistake” and argued that its scale and consequences would far exceed those of the Iraq war.
The remarks highlight growing concerns among scholars about the potential escalation of tensions in the Middle East, though no specific military action has been announced.
